Dear Mr. Frydenlund, A Stipulated Consent Agreement, Docket UGW09-03 for the Nitrate Contamination Investigation (hereafter "CIR''} and Corrective Action Plan (hereafter '*CAP") for \he White Mesa Uranium Mill near Blanding, Utah was in force on Januar>' 27, 2009. Item 6.B ofthe Stipulated Consent Agreement (hereafter "SCA") states: "During the CIR investigation activities, DUSA mil provide a written notice to the Executive Secretary at least 10 calendar days prior to all drilling, well completion, aquifer permeability testing, and groundwater sampling activities. DUSA will allow the Executive Secretary the opportunity to inspect these activities and split sample groundwater as'the Executive Secretary deems necessary. " In a letter sent to the Division of Radiation Control (hereafter "DRC") dated September 3, 2009 DUSA admitted to having performed five (5) CIR activities without providing prior written notice to the Executive Secretary at least 10 calendar days before, including; 1. Februarv 3 to 5. 2009 - DUSA drilled and completed monitor wells TWN-1, TWN-2, TWN-3,andTWN-4. 2. Februarv 6. 2009 - DUSA sampled monitor wells TWN-1, TWN-2, TWN-3, and TWN-4 for nitrate and chloride. 3. Julv2l.2009 - DUSA sampled monitor wells TWN-1, TW^-2, TWN-3, and TWN-4 for nitrate and chloride. 4. August 27. 2009 - DUSA sampled monitor wells TWN-5, TWN-6, TWN-7, TWN-8, TW?^-9, and TWN-10 for nitrate and chloride. Based on the above five (5) listed activities, DUSA is in violation of item 6,B ofthe SCA. Item 7.A ofthe SCA states "[I]f DUSA fails to provide prior written notice, as required in item 6.B. DUSA agrees to pay stipulated penalties in the amount of $500 per calendar day. As a result, the Executive Secretary has decided that a $5,000 penalty is commensurate with the infractions involved. As required in item 9 in the SCA please submit payment in the form of a check in the amount of $5,000 made payable to the "State of Utah" to the address below within 30 calendar days of your receipt of this letter. . Failure to submit the payment will result in elevated enforcement and collection measures to resolve this matter.
